The National Guard is deploying to Los Angeles on Saturday night as the fourth day of protests sparked by the death ofSeveral cities throughout the Los Angeles area declared 8 p.m. curfews, including Pasadena, Santa Monica, West Hollywood and Beverly Hills. Some 700 National Guard troops were expected to be called in to help restore order, as looting took place in the Fairfax area and in downtown L.A.
The California National Guard is being deployed to Los Angeles overnight to support our local response to maintain peace and safety on the streets of our city.The Los Angeles Fire Department was working to put out fires at several stores in the 7600 block of West Melrose Avenue. A group of people was seen walking along the famous L.A. shopping street — home to boutiques and specialty stores — breaking storefront windows and causing destruction along the way. Other stores included Altivo, a watch store and a nail salon where a group were seen breaking an ATM on the street. An Adidas Flagship store on Melrose was looted, as a group of protesters broke into the store and were seen leaving with merchandise.
